Frequently Asked Questions About Whangarei Concrete Cutting

How much does concrete cutting cost in Whangarei?

Pricing varies depending on the size and complexity of the job, but basic concrete cutting in Whangarei can start from $100–$150 for small cuts, with more extensive work reaching several hundred dollars. Factors include concrete thickness, equipment used, site accessibility, and the scope of the work.

Do I need a permit for concrete cutting in Whangarei?

For most small-scale residential jobs, like driveway adjustments or wall openings, a permit may not be required. However, for structural modifications, commercial sites, or work in public areas, permits and council approvals may be necessary—check with Whangarei District Council or your cutting contractor.

Is wet or dry cutting better for my project?

Wet cutting is preferred for most projects in Whangarei, as it reduces dust and cools the blade, making for cleaner, safer cuts. Dry cutting is used in specific situations but requires additional dust control measures—especially important in indoor or enclosed areas.

How long does a typical concrete cutting job take?

Smaller jobs, such as cutting out a section for plumbing or electrical access, can often be completed in 1–2 hours. Larger or more complex projects, like slab removal or structural wall cutting, may take a full day or more depending on conditions and site preparation.

Can I stay on-site during concrete cutting work?

While it’s generally safe to remain nearby, especially for outdoor projects, it’s advisable to keep clear of the immediate cutting zone due to noise, machinery, and debris. For indoor jobs, protective gear and adequate ventilation are recommended if you’re close to the work area.
